As a playwright... I have a deep love for adaptation. I am most inspired by, and attracted to, perspectives. How many ways can the truth be told? Through how many lenses can the same narrative be viewed? And how many different realities can coexist or compete at the same time?
​
I will watch, listen to, or read a piece of work and have such a profound appreciation for what is there, and an insatiable curiosity for what is not. I just want to delve in and explore!
​
Whose story was this? Whose could it be? What happened before scene one? After the curtain falls? What occurs in the blank space between the words? How much can change, or should change, in order to advance the story while still being truthful to the source material?
